P3C: Monophonic aftertouch hard/glitchy to trigger

If I start up Drift in MPE mode and select 808 Pure, for example, and strike a pad at medium velocity and then press harder for aftertouch, it's pretty smooth and nice and modulates the filter just fine.
However, I've got a few synths that only respond to channel pressure, so I switch to monophonic.
If I try the same action again in Drift, aftertouch won't trigger on further downward pressure until I back off the pressure and reapply. I can't get it anything like smooth, it's all over the place. Worse, if I release the pad, I get a stream of Channel Pressure data artefacting the sound of any synth with a release phase. MIDI Monitor sees it as a couple of dozen decreasing Channel Pressure values starting at 40 and working down to zero, and that's absolutely destroying this Cascadia patch with modulated resonance and a long release time I've got going.
I don't recall this being a problem before and I've recently updated to 11.3.11. Are other people's monophonic synths working ok? Have raised with support, but thought I'd ask here in case anyone else is seeing it. I don't know of another setting I might have altered to cause it.
